Leader Stephin Merritt calls <em>Realism<\/em> their \u201cfolk album\u201d\u2014but this is variety-show folk with a knowing, occasionally ironic undertone. The instrumentation is mostly acoustic, with guitar, bouzouki, cello, horns and hand percussion. It\u2019s fairly straightforward on the opening \u201cYou Must Be Out of Your Mind,\u201d sighing cello intertwining with the catchy melody while Merritt\u2019s trademark wordplay introduces a biting sentiment. Things get folkier on \u201cWe Are Having a Hootenanny Now,\u201d with group vocals that evoke an earnest early-\u201960s folk-revival song.
